A California man who was wrongfully convicted for killing an ex-girlfriend and her son four decades ago has reached a $21 million settlement with the city of Simi Valley, officials said. Craig Coley, 71, was sentenced to life in prison without parole for the 1978 murder of his former partner, Rhonda...
